Zola M. Sandgren died peacefully on July 23, 1994, after a ten year challenge with kidney failure.

She was born on December 17, 1909, to Joseph A. and Anna G. Martin in Provo, Utah. Her husband, Clyde D. Sandgren, preceded her in death in 1989.She is survived by six children: Vivi Ann Sandgren Devenport, Murray; Clyde Dee Sandgren, Jr., Provo; Gene E. Sandgren, Hobble Creek; Kathy Sandgren Young, Springville; Robert M. Sandgren, Provo; and Debbie Sandgren Gagon, Salt Lake City; 23 grandchildren and seven great-grandchildren.

Zola Sandgren graduated from Provo High School and Brigham Young University. She was active in drama and music. She taught guitar for many years. Served in many church callings including Young Women's president, Relief Society president and Stake Relief Society president. She was a long-time member of Bon Heur Ladies Club and the New York Book Women's Club.

She shall long be remembered for her devotion to her family and her keen wit and tireless energy.
